Democratic Pennsylvania Sen. John Fetterman surprised CNN host Dana Bash on Wednesday while explaining how much crueler the political left has treated him than the political right.
Bash read a quote on “Inside Politics” from Fetterman’s new book “Unfettered,” wherein he wrote “the most poisonous, the bitterest” vitriol he receives comes from the far left. Bash said it was “remarkable” for Fetterman to write that, given his status as an elected Democrat, prompting him to explain.
WATCH:
“I asked my digital team, I said, ‘We’re on all the platforms … what’s kind of the harshest? What’s kind of the most personal? And the answer was immediate. They said, ‘Oh, Bluesky. It’s Bluesky,’” Fetterman said, referring to a social media platform popular on the left. “And the difference is the right would say really rough things and names, some names I won’t repeat on TV. But on the left, it was like, they want me to die, or that ‘We’re cheering for your next stroke’ or … why couldn’t have the depression won? And I hope your kids find you. They even have … a gif where they have a stroke in your head.”
“Oh my gosh,” Bash exclaimed.
